At the beginning of Ljubotić village turn left towards Knin and follow the asphalt road. When the asphalt turns right before Marasovine village dont turn right but continue straight forward on the sandy road. At the end of sandy you will find parking at the right side. Park there and continue to walk down the hill. When you reach the ruins you there are stairs before ruins that will lead you to the river and waterfall view point. Surrounded by lush green vegetation and fast waterfalls, the remains of old mills that people used to produce flour can still be seen. Slightly braver adventurers can crawl into the old ruins and experience up close all the charm of this place. In the summer it is possible to bathe, who can stand cold water.
